Moondrop SSR and TinHifi C2 Mech Warrior are in-ear monitors. Moondrop SSR costs $40 while TinHifi C2 Mech Warrior costs $39. Moondrop SSR is $1 more expensive. TinHifi C2 Mech Warrior holds a slight 0.3-point edge in reviewer scores (4.5 vs 4.8). TinHifi C2 Mech Warrior has significantly better bass with a 3-point edge, TinHifi C2 Mech Warrior has significantly better mids with a 3.3-point edge and TinHifi C2 Mech Warrior has significantly better treble with a 4-point edge.

Moondrop SSR Reviews

Super* Review 7* * score normalized
Crin 4.5 Reviewer Score
C- Tuning
B- Tech
Probably as close as one can get to "true DF", though it's extremely shouty as a result.

Shuwa-T 4.1 Reviewer Score
D+ Tuning
C Tech
Overly spicy upper midrange and treble

Precogvision 3.6 Reviewer Score
D+ Tuning
C- Tech
Shouty thanks to 13dB of pinna compensation, but excellent note definition and imaging for the price.

Nymz 3.1 Reviewer Score
D Tuning
D Tech
Shoutfest and too much energy uptop for my likes, but good bass and technicalities for the price.

Audionotions 4.5 Reviewer Score
Surprisingly decent technicalities for the price. Pretty well tuned throughout harsh in the upper registers. However, they are fatiguing to me and even caused a headache, but if you're okay with that region, then this could be a solid pick. Not for me. Previously Owned
